Area at a glance

Notting Hill W11 by the numbers

Who lives in Notting Hill and what they live in decides how movers near you is quoted and how long a visit takes. These are the published Census 2021 figures for the Notting Hill Gate and Notting Hill South and Notting Hill West neighbourhood itself — not Kensington and Chelsea-wide averages, and not estimates.

20,146

Residents

Notting Hill Gate and Notting Hill South and Notting Hill West neighbourhood, Census 2021

9,720

Households

Median age 39.3

Flats vs houses

Flats 75.2%Houses 24.7%

Residents by sex

Male46.3%
Female53.7%

Single-person households

44.4%

Privately rented

43.1%

Median age
39.3
Owner-occupied
41.8%
Social rented
15%
Postcode districts
W11
Nearest station
Notting Hill Gate
Parking
CPZ + C-Charge + ULEZ

Source: ONS Census 2021 via Nomis (TS008, TS041, TS007A, TS044, TS054, TS003), MSOA geography. Figures cover the ONS neighbourhoods Notting Hill Gate, Notting Hill South, Notting Hill West (E02000582, E02000583, E02000584) — the published geography that covers Notting Hill, not the whole borough.
